#497852 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#497852 is composed of 28.6% red, 47.1%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 52.9% black. It has a hue angle of 131.5 degrees, a saturation of 24.4% and a lightness of 37.8%. #497852 color hex could be obtained by blending #92f0a4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

#497852 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#497852 has RGB values of R:73, G:120,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0, Y:0.32,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 4814930.

Shades and Tints of #497852
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a07 is the darkest color, while #fdfefd is the lightest one.
